Angie Schwab Interiors LLC
Redesigning the bar improves the flow with the rest of the basement allowing for easy access in and out of the bar. This beautiful table was custom made from reclaimed wood and serves as a buffet space, game table, dining table, or a spot to sit and have a drink.
Instead of having a flooring change from carpet and to tile, this wood-look luxury vinyl plank was installed. The flow is improved and the space feels larger.
The main finishes are neutral with a mix of rustic, traditional, and coastal styles. The painted cabinetry contrasts nicely with the stained table and flooring. Pops of blue are seen in the accessories.

Che Bella Interiors Design + Remodeling
The lower level entertainment area is set up for large gatherings. LVP flooring with a worn wood look runs throughout the bar and entertainment space. Clear alder cabinetry, wainscoting and crown draws the bar and entertainment center together.
The bar features tin ceiling detail, brass foot rail, metal and leather bar stools, waxed soapstone countertops, beveled antique mirror tiles, Irish inspired bar details and antique inspired lighting.
